The petition of Gruffyth Lloyd, Carnarvonshire, 1655

The humble petic[i]on of Gruffyth Lloyd one of the maymed Souldiers of the Countie of Carnarvon.
Most humbly sheweth
That there was by yo[u]r w[o]r[shi]ppes an order taken last yeare that there should be 6 li. giuen yo[u]r pet[itione]r towards his liuelyhood whereof yo[u]r pet[itione]r hath receaued but 3 li. as yet nor any p[ar]te of this yeares money though yo[u]r pet[itioner] standeth in great neede of them being to maintaine himselfe and a man to looke to him; and his poore aged mother not able to relieue him longer haveing runne through that little shee had to mainteyne her self
Wherefore the pr[e]miss[e]s considered May it please yo[u]r Wor[shi]ppes to comaund some considerable some of money to be given him this q[uar]ter Sessions and the said 3 li. if there be soe much in arreare for the last yeare, and yo[u]r pet[itione]r will eu[er] pray &c
To the Right Wor[shi]pfull the Justices of the peace for the Countie of Carnarvon.
